How do I prove marketing ROI to a financial adviser partner?
Report on booked-fee revenue, not leads. Show CAC by channel, pipeline by stage, and 12-month LTV projection. Update weekly, not monthly.

Partner-friendly dashboard
- Spend, leads, SQLs, consultations, clients
- CAC by channel and by adviser
- Pipeline velocity (stage-to-stage days)
- 12-month LTV projection
- Payback period
Cadence
Weekly 15-minute review; monthly strategy review. Quarterly, pressure-test LTV assumptions.
